    The Blackberry warranty covers defects. It does not cover parts broken by misuse, abuse, etc. In order to get the USB repaired under warranty you would have to prove the damage is from a defect or bad assembly and not caused by yourself. You say you take great care of the phone and I don't doubt that but the problem is you have to prove that to the people that approve the warranty repair. Not an easy task.

    I would call RIM customer service and see what they say and try to get someone higher up at Rogers.
